Un nuovo esemplare del Rinaldo Furioso di Franceso Tromba
P. 351-363
The article examines an unknown copy of the rare edition of Francesco Tromba's Rinaldo Furioso, printed in Venice by Bartolomeo Imperatore and his son-in-law Francesco in 1550. In addition to an analysis of the copy, held in the private Fatti collection in Perugia, the article also reconstructs the history of the publication and distribution of this popular chivalresque poem.
